How they compare

Low & middle income currently reports 24.98 trillion constant 2015 US$ against 3.00 trillion constant 2015 US$ in Germany, a difference of 21.98 trillion constant 2015 US$.

That makes Low & middle income's figure about 8.3 times Germany's.

Across all 27 years both countries report, Low & middle income has been ahead every year.

Germany ranks 4th and Low & middle income ranks 6th of 151 countries.

Low & middle income has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Adjusted net national income is GNI minus consumption of fixed capital and natural resources depletion.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ment is 2015.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
